Output 28342797f60fe72adb8f049e1ec76ce7ef9ebf090a5f3bc74f9101f312a603ab:1

value
185866948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bda8e4306fca80732885f17a6b13b3160c29b13b OP_EQUAL
address
3JyqxaSe9jbG5BHoMDmeQCNBV7PdZFmKzF
transaction
28342797f60fe72adb8f049e1ec76ce7ef9ebf090a5f3bc74f9101f312a603ab
spent
true